My truck runs great, the only thing i've noticed lately is that if i start to drive and the engines a little cold, when i barely give it throttle it lopes. It doesnt sound like its gunna die, but its enough to make ya bob back in forth while your driving through the neighborhood. Its done it in the summer, and still now in the winter.


No mil codes. Ive got new MAF and 02 sensors, new EGR and IAC valves. Plugs, wires and fuel filter were changed maybe 25k/35k miles ago. Upper and lower intake gaskets were changed maybe 40k ago.

I do know that i broke the broke the seal on my throttle body when i pulled up the intake, and didnt put a new gasket in for it.

Its not a huge problem, but its not normal and i dont want this to combine with something else later on and make the problem worse.

Where should i start?



EDIT: I've also noticed a whistle coming from the engine under about 35-36% throttle. Only a specific point in the throttle, the pitch changes if you play with the pedal a little.
